As an American who has student loan debts (I CHOOSE to attend an expensive school - it was not my right), I certainly feel for todays college students.  College costs have soared to record highs.   Even the cost effect public universities and community colleges have gotten quite expensive.  Since the US Government interveined with the federal loan program, tutions has increased significantly.  To the tune of 295% between 1982 and 2003.  Let me state that again 295%.  To provide some comparision - Health Care costs during the same time periood: an increase of 195% and housing 84%.  The arguement could be made that the federal subsidies are not making higher education more affordable because the college and universities are consuming the additional source of revenue.  Every year campaign trails are littered with promises of increased spending for higher education - after all these years is it really worth it?
